doughnut
Noun
/ˈdoʊ.nʌt/

Definition
A sweet, fried, and often ring-shaped pastry.

Examples
- She enjoyed a warm doughnut while sipping her coffee in the morning.
- After dinner, they shared a box of assorted doughnuts.
- The baker’s specialty was a chocolate-glazed doughnut filled with cream.

Meaning
A dessert or snack, typically made from a sweetened dough that is fried until golden brown, and may be glazed or sprinkled with sugar or icing.

Synonyms
- donut
- pastry
- fritter
